The Canon XM2 is a camcorder that stands out for its exceptional image quality thanks to its 4.7 MP CMOS sensor, providing sharp and detailed photos. Its 20x optical zoom and 100x digital zoom allow for capturing precise details even from a distance, which is an asset for users wishing to immortalize specific moments. Additionally, it performs well in low-light conditions with a minimum illumination of 0.37 lux, making it ideal for night shooting. The battery life can last up to 7 hours, ensuring prolonged use without interruption, perfect for long shoots. The 2.5-inch LCD screen offers an immersive viewing experience and easy control of shots. However, there are some drawbacks to consider. The 4.7 MP resolution may be deemed insufficient for professional photography needs or for large prints. The 2.5-inch screen, while functional, may seem small for those who prefer a wider view when shooting or watching videos. Furthermore, the lack of PictBridge and video-out options limits connectivity and direct printing options, which could disappoint some users. Finally, its weight of 1120 g may make the camcorder less portable and more difficult to handle during extended shooting sessions. In summary, the Canon XM2 is a solid camcorder with good performance and appreciated battery life, but it has some limitations in terms of resolution, connectivity, and portability.Score details

Image Sensor
This camcorder is equipped with a 4.7 MP CMOS sensor, ensuring superior image quality for your recordings. The optical sensor size is 1/4", allowing for sharp and detailed images, even in varied shooting conditions.
Lens System
The optical system of the Canon XM2 includes a 20x optical zoom and a 100x digital zoom, providing the ability to capture distant details with great precision. The focal length of 4.2 - 84 mm allows for varying the field of view, while the filter size of 58 mm ensures compatibility with a range of accessories.
Screen
The Canon XM2 is equipped with a 2.5-inch LCD screen that offers satisfactory image quality for immersive viewing. This screen size allows for easy control during shooting and video playback.

Environmental Conditions
This camcorder operates optimally within a temperature range of 0 to 55 °C, making it suitable for many usage conditions.
Camera
The Canon XM2 stands out for its ability to operate with a minimum illumination of 0.37 lux, ensuring acceptable performance even in low-light environments, ideal for night shooting.
Other Features
It is important to note that the Canon XM2 is equipped with an autofocus system, allowing for capturing images with optimal clarity by adjusting the focus without manual intervention.

Storage Media
For storage, the Canon XM2 is compatible with MMC and SD memory cards. It uses Mini-DV type video cassettes, providing a reliable storage solution for your recordings.
